Distance from Santiago to Carepa

There are several ways to calculate the distance from Santiago to Carepa. Here are two standard methods:

Vincenty's formula (applied above)
  • 2860.273 miles
  • 4603.163 kilometers
  • 2485.509 nautical miles

Vincenty's formula calculates the distance between latitude/longitude points on the earth's surface using an ellipsoidal model of the planet.

Haversine formula
  • 2873.496 miles
  • 4624.443 kilometers
  • 2496.999 nautical miles

The haversine formula calculates the distance between latitude/longitude points assuming a spherical earth (great-circle distance – the shortest distance between two points).
